Biography contributed by Narelle Di Trento

In September 1915 at the age of 25 he joined the AIF as a Private with the 28th Battalion, 7th Reinforcement (Reg Number 3108, AWM Embarkation Roll number 23/45/). Unit embarked from Fremantle, Western Australia, on board HMAT A7 Medic on 18 January 1916. He rose to the rank of Sergeant with the 28th Battalion before being killed in action on the 10/01/1916. He serviced at the Western Front.

Medals: British War Medal, Victory Medal
